One of the standout features of the ESP Eclipse is its construction quality. ESP is renowned for its meticulous craftsmanship, and the Eclipse is no exception. Typically, the guitar features a solid mahogany body with a maple top, providing a balanced tone with warmth and sustain. The set-in neck construction, where the neck is glued directly into the body, enhances resonance and sustain, allowing notes to ring out with clarity. The neck is usually crafted from mahogany, with a rosewood or ebony fingerboard, giving it a smooth, fast feel that suits both rhythm and lead playing.
The Eclipse’s high-output pickups, commonly EMG 81/60 or Seymour Duncan humbuckers, are perfect for rock, metal, and other genres that demand powerful, articulate sound. These pickups provide a thick, aggressive tone with excellent note definition, making it easy to achieve crushing rhythms and soaring leads. The active EMG pickups, in particular, offer clarity at high gain settings, minimizing feedback and giving players more control over their tone, even in intense live settings.
Another key feature of the ESP Eclipse is its playability. With a thin U-shaped neck and jumbo frets, the Eclipse is designed for fast, comfortable playing. The neck shape is ideal for players who prefer a slimmer profile, making it easier to navigate complex riffs and solos. The Eclipse also features precise tuning stability, often equipped with locking tuners or high-quality tuning machines to keep the guitar in tune even during heavy playing.
